Having your own vehicle on Lesvos transforms the experience entirely. The island stretches across more than 1,600 square kilometers, with petrified forests, remote monasteries, traditional ouzo distilleries, olive groves, and a long coastline of varied beaches that public transport simply cannot reach conveniently. A rental car from a local agency like Alfa puts places like the Gulf of Kalloni, the medieval village of Agiasos, and the birdwatching wetlands of the south all within comfortable day-trip distance.
